    Just use tangents and algebra to get the general expression h = (distance between the points * tan a * tan b) / (tan a - tan b), where a and b are the angles. To use and learn trig properly, you shouldn't be getting the numerical results until the final calculation. (The law of sines also makes for a bit of a quicker way through the algebra.)

    @@freeloaderuser6793Let the distance (40) be d and let the distance from the base to the intermediate point be x. Let the smaller angle (15 degrees) be a and let the larger angle (25 degrees) be b. You can follow the first steps in the video to get x = h / tan b. tan a = h/(d + x). Put the first expression for x into the 2nd equation to get tan a = h / (d + (h / tan b)). Multiply the right side by tan b / tan b to get tan a = h tan b / (d tan b + h). Multiply both sides by (d tan b + h) to get d tan b tan a + h tan a = h tan b. Group the h terms onto the same side, then divide both sides by (tan b - tan a) to get the general expression that I wrote above.

    @@lilachu7654 if you're still interested, look up sine law. 180 minus 25 degrees and you have all three angles, 15, 155 and 10, and one length, 40m, for the first triangle on the left. Using the sine law you can find the longest length of that triangle which is also the hypotenuse of the entire right angle triangle. With the hypotenuse found, use SOH where Sin15= opposite/hypotenuse, you can find the height of the building which is the opposite of the triangle.
